UV radiation - not freeze-thaw cycles - is the main culprit here. The Inland Empire averages over 270 sunny days per year, and that relentless sun oxidizes the asphalt binder, turning it gray and brittle far faster than in cooler climates. Sealcoating acts as a UV shield and is especially valuable in Menifee compared to most of the country. Standing water after rain usually means the surface has lost its drainage slope - either from improper grading at installation or from base settling over time. A surface that holds water is actively deteriorating, because moisture works into cracks and softens the base beneath. If your lot ponds after winter rains, patching the surface alone will not solve it.
An overlay - applying new asphalt over the existing surface - works when the base is still solid and cracking is limited to the top layer. Full removal and replacement is needed when the base has failed, when alligator cracking covers large sections, or when the surface heaves and settles. The difference in cost is significant, and a contractor who checks the base before recommending an approach is the one to trust.
Alligator cracking - the spiderweb pattern that spreads across large sections of a lot - signals that the base beneath has weakened or failed. In Menifee, clay soils that expand and contract with seasonal moisture are a common cause. At this stage, sealcoating or crack filling is cosmetic at best. Ignoring it allows water to continue softening the base, which makes full replacement the only option.
Most contractors recommend waiting six months to a year after installation before applying the first sealcoat. This gives the asphalt time to fully cure and off-gas. Applying sealer too early can trap gases in the surface and lead to bubbling or adhesion failure. After that first coat, resealing every two to three years is the right maintenance schedule for Menifee's UV-intensive climate.
California requires paving contractors to hold a state license before performing this work. You can look up any license number in about two minutes through the California Contractors State License Board (CSLB) website. Also ask for proof of general liability insurance and workers compensation coverage - a legitimate contractor will provide both without hesitation.

Heat alone does not cause cracks - UV oxidation does. Once the asphalt binder dries out from sun exposure, the surface becomes brittle and cracks under normal vehicle loads. Sealcoating restores a UV barrier before that oxidation takes hold. The Asphalt Institute provides technical guidance on how oxidation affects pavement life cycles.
Patching makes sense when damage is isolated and the surrounding base is intact. When patches are spreading, or when the same areas keep failing after repair, the base has likely been compromised. At that point, the cost of continued patching usually exceeds the cost of a full repave within two to three years.
Ask for their California contractor license number and verify it on the CSLB website. Ask whether they carry liability insurance and workers compensation. Request a written scope of work with a clear price before any work begins - these are basic expectations, not special requests.

Menifee sits in the Menifee Valley in southwestern Riverside County, about 15 miles north of Temecula along Interstate 215. The city incorporated in 2008 and has grown quickly since, with large numbers of newer homes in master-planned communities, as well as older properties in the Sun City neighborhood - one of the first active adult communities in California, developed by Del Webb starting in the early 1960s. The city also includes Menifee Lakes, Quail Valley, and Romoland, with Bell Mountain rising to about 1,850 feet as a visible local landmark. That range of housing ages - from 1960s ranch homes in Sun City to brand-new construction near the valley floor - means driveways and parking surfaces across the city are at very different stages of wear.
Menifee has a hot, dry climate with over 270 sunny days per year and summer temperatures that regularly climb well above 100 degrees Fahrenheit. That relentless UV exposure is the primary reason asphalt oxidizes and cracks faster here than in cooler parts of California. The Menifee Valley also has clay-heavy soils that expand when wet and shrink when dry, which stresses pavement from below and is a common cause of cracking and settling in this area. Newport Road and Menifee Road are two of the main commercial corridors, lined with retail and business properties that need parking lot maintenance on a regular schedule.
